SOLUTION

GIVEN

Gallegos burns 236 calories riding her bike each hour. She wants to burn more than 590 calories riding her bike at the same rate.

TO DETERMINE

Which inequality represents all possible values for t, the number of hours Ms. Gallegos must ride her bike to burn more than 590 calories

  • t > 2.5

  • t < 2.5

  • t > 0.4

  • t < 0.4

EVALUATION

Here it is given that Gallegos burns 236 calories riding her bike each hour.

She wants to burn more than 590 calories riding her bike at the same rate.

Let the time required = t hours

So by the given condition

 \sf{236t &gt; 590}

 \displaystyle \sf{ \implies \: t &gt;  \frac{590}{236} }

 \displaystyle \sf{ \implies \: t &gt;  2.5 }

FINAL ANSWER

Hence the correct option is t > 2.5
